Jaipur: On Tuesday, Prime Minister Narendra Modi declared that the Congress represents the three sins of nepotism, corruption, and appeasement that are keeping India from reaching the status of a developed country.
Speaking at a public gathering in Rajasthan's Baran district, which is headed for elections, the prime minister claimed that the state's citizens are suffering because the ruling party has turned them over to bandits, thieves, and other criminals.
It will be challenging to fulfill the resolution to make India a developed nation as long as the three enemies of the country—corruption, nepotism, and appeasement—remain among us. "The Congress represents these three evils the most," Modi said to the assembly.]
"The public is suffering and everyone is unruly, including ministers and Congress MLAs." He declared, "Robbers, rioters, tyrants, and criminals have taken over the people of Rajasthan thanks to the Congress."
He continued, "Even kids in Rajasthan are saying, 'Gehlot ji, you won't get votes.'"
